WHO WE ARE

Electric Research and Manufacturing Cooperative, Inc. (ERMCO) is the leading manufacturer of distribution transformers and engineered electrical solutions, serving electric utilities,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s), and industrial customers across North America. Headquartered in Dyersburg, Tennessee, ERMCO delivers reliable, high-quality products that power homes, businesses, and communities across North America.
With a commitment to safety, operational excellence, and continuous improvement, ERMCO is at the forefront of supporting grid modernization and energy transition. Our vertically integrated operations, customer-focused culture, and investment in people and technology make ERMCO the Most Valued Partner for delivering resilient, sustainable power infrastructure for the future.

WHO YOU ARE

ERMCO-ECI is seeking a CPQ Developer with strong ERP experience (Infor LN preferred) to design, implement, and optimize complex configurator rules that support sales, engineering, and manufacturing operations. This position plays a critical role in defining how complex, multi-level products are structured and delivered to meet customer and business needs. The ideal candidate combines deep technical expertise with strong analytical skills and thrives in bridging business requirements with precise, actionable logic within configurator platforms. This role offers the opportunity to shape and optimize enterprise CPQ and ERP systems in a complex, multi-level manufacturing environment, while working in a collaborative environment with exposure to both IT and business operations.

Responsibilities
  • Rule Writing & Configuration - Develop and maintain complex configuration rules including bill of materials (BOMs), option lists, manufacturing constraints, and conditional logic.
  • Program and optimize rules that generate accurate manufacturing outputs across multi-level product structures.
  • Leverage AIPS (Application Integration Process Services) and other Infor tools to ensure seamless data flows between ERP, CPQ, and manufacturing systems.
  • Apply logical operators, conditions, and dependencies to accurately represent real-world business requirements in the configurator.
  • Continuously troubleshoot and refine rules to resolve conflicts, ensure accuracy, and improve performance.
